`He was trampled to death,` Mulvey added. Damour was in a vestibule of the Green Acres mall, Valley Stream store early on the day ironically dubbed `Black Friday,` when hundreds of bargain crazed shoppers broke through the exterior doors, knocked down Damour and stepped over him, police said.
Damour`s family have hired a lawyer and say they may consider a lawsuit against the retail giant.
